A pianist capable of poetry, philosophy and whimsy—sometimes all in the same piece—Mitsuko Uchida contrasts the lucidity of selected Preludes and Fugues from Bach's Well-Tempered Clavier with the febrile imagination of Schumann's Waldszenen, Sonata No. 2 and Fünf Gesänge der Frühe. Does that make Schoenberg's Six Little Piano Pieces (Op. 19) the lukewarm water of the program? Heaven forbid.
